Position Summary - Paralegal
We are looking for a paralegal to provide support and assistance in the smooth operation of the firm's cases. The role will be offered as a one-year full-time fixed contract.
Responsibilities:
Assisting with the preparation of financial disclosure, including the organising of enclosures and attachments to Forms E, and replies to questionnaires (etc.)
Paginating and preparing electronic and paper court bundles and papers to counsel
Liaising with chambers clerks regarding the availability of counsel, counsels' fees etc
Taking detailed attendance notes at client meetings and court hearings
Assisting the solicitors as required with research and casework
Carrying out Companies House searches and Land Registry searches, as required
Assisting with archiving procedures, and maintaining electronic and paper records
Urgent deliveries of documents to court, and counsels' chambers (etc.)
Assisting the partner in charge of the library, keeping it in good order and accurately indexed
Monitoring the receipt of, and updating, loose leaf volumes for the library
Assisting the clerk with the issuing of court applications and obtaining hearing dates, and liaising as required with the listing office of the court and with the counsel's clerk
Providing any assistance required with outdoor clerking, reception or administrative duties, as requested by any of the partners or by the support management team
